(25%) Problem 6: A copper wire has a resistance of 0.495 at 20.0°C, and an iron wire has a resistance of 0.535 2 at the same temperature. DA At what temperature, in degrees Celsius, are their resistances equal? The temperature coefficient of resistivity of copper is 3.9 x 10 (°C), while that for iron is 5.0 x 10-3 (°C)-!

Step 1
Let at temperature T
Riron = Rcu
.535[1+5×10^-3(T-20)] = .495 [1+3.9×10^-3(T-20)]
.4816+2.675×10^-3T = .4564+1.93×10^-3T
.744×10^-3 T = .0251
T = -33.74°C
